Montana Becomes First State to Ban Vaccine Mandates

While many corporations across the U.S. are rushing to require the COVID-19 vaccine for their employees before they can return to work, Montana becomes the first state banning vaccine mandates.

Under a new law passed by the state’s Republican-controlled Legislature earlier this year, requiring vaccines as a condition for employment is deemed “discrimination” and a violation of the state’s human rights laws. So far, Montana is the only state in the U.S. with a law like this for private employers. GOP lawmakers who supported the bill in the state Legislature said it was needed in response to employers “coercing” employees to get vaccinations under threat of termination.
